Low-Styrene Resin targets pultrusion market.

Print | 
Email |  Comment   Share  
June 26, 2007 - DION 31068-00 is low-styrene, UV stabilized, medium-high reactivity, resilient terephthalic resin developed as performance match to isophthalic resin systems. Low viscosity resin has styrene level of 30% or less, making it compliant under California Rules 50 and 1162. Direct injection capable, it is suited for applications such as window lineals, ladder rails, tool handles, fan shrouds, structural shapes, utility pole cross-arms, and lower end sheet piling/seawalls.

Resilient Terephthalic Resin, DION® 31068-00, Introduced for Pultrusion


Low-Styrene, UV Stabilized, Resilient Terephthalic Eliminates Isophthalic Acid Supply Issues

Research Triangle Park, NC (June 11, 2007) - Reichhold has introduced a new low-styrene, UV stabilized, resilient terephthalic resin, DION® 31068-00, for the pultrusion market in the United States, Canada and Mexico.

Because this resin is based on terephthalic acid, it should eliminate the cost and supply issues related to the on-going isophthalic acid shortages.

DION 31068-00 is a low-styrene, UV stabilized, medium-high reactivity, resilient terephthalic resin. It was developed as a performance match to UV-stabilized, resilient, isophthalic resin systems. The material was developed to yield a lower total cost structure for pultruders by enabling them to increase line speeds.

This resin boasts a unique combination of both low viscosity with a low-styrene content. With a styrene level of 30% or less, it is compliant under California Rules 50 and 1162 and is also direct injection capable.

This low viscosity resin yields outstanding physical properties. Its all around toughness makes it suitable for a wide variety of FRP production applications and allows for high-production rates.

Applications for DION 31068-00 include:

o Window Lineals
o Ladder Rails
o Tool Handles
o Fan Shrouds
o Structural Shapes
o Utility Pole Cross-Arms
o Lower end Sheet Piling/Seawalls

DION 31068-00 is available only in the United States, Canada and Mexico at this time.
